The Network Value-to-Transaction (NVT) ratio is a powerful cryptocurrency fundamental analysis indicator often used to spot overvalued and undervalued cryptocurrencies. On that note, Finbold encountered two networks with a better NVT ratio than Bitcoin (BTC), likely undervalued against the leader.
The leading cryptocurrency NVT has been on a notable uptrend since November 2022, as BTC’s demand started concentrating on off-chain transactions and derivatives trading – via futures contracts or spot Bitcoin ETFs.
We retrieved data from Santiment on July 21, showing an all-time high seven-day Network Value-to-Transaction ratio of 205.63. Essentially, Santiment calculates it by dividing Bitcoin’s market capitalization over the network’s transaction volume in the last seven days.
